How to Convert Bar to Pascal

1 bar = 100000 pascals exact

Pascal = Bar × 100000

Example: 7.405 bar × 100000 = 740500 Pa

Reverse Conversion

To convert pascals back to bar:

  • Remember, 1 pascal equals 1 × 10-5 bar.
  • To convert 740500 Pa to bar, multiply 740500 x 1 × 10-5, resulting in 7.405 bar.

exact This conversion factor is exact by international definition.

About these units

Bar: Metric pressure unit equal to exactly 100,000 pascals.

Pascal: SI derived unit of pressure equal to one newton per square meter (N/m²).
